Smithville, located 22 miles north of Kansas City, Missouri, is a lakeside community known for its rich history and outdoor activities. Smithville Lake, a 7,190-acre reservoir, offers fishing, boating, tubing, and camping, along with lake-front parks, trails, and a dog park. Paradise Point Golf features two 18-hole courses, while Heritage Park is popular for baseball and softball. The town's historic and modern homes include American-Four Square, Victorian, Colonial, raised ranch-style, split levels, and country cottages, often featuring two-car garages and spacious lawns. The Smithville School District is highly rated, with Maple Elementary, Horizon Elementary, and Smithville Middle School receiving commendable ratings. Downtown Smithville, listed on the National Register of Historic Places, is home to local businesses like Not Too Shabby Boutique and Smithville Bike Co-op, as well as dining options such as Kozak’s Laketown Grill and Aroma Bistro Gourmet Eatery. Annual events like Lake Fest and the Junkville Harvest Market foster a strong sense of community. Smithville is 13 miles from Kansas City International Airport and 20 miles from North Kansas City Hospital, making it convenient for commuters.
On average, homes in Smithville, MO sell after 46 days on the market compared to the national average of 55 days. The median sale price for homes in Smithville, MO over the last 12 months is $369,900, up 3%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
